Farhan became Headteacher of this inner-city multicultural college of 1,500 pupils in 2017. Bringing a values-led approach to leadership, he believes that the journey is more important than the destination. He has transformed progress and attainment for pupils year-on-year and widened their educational experiences to raise aspirations.

Alongside redefining the college mission statement and values, Farhan introduced new ‘tough love’ policies to improve standards, including line-ups and a strict late policy.

His mission goes beyond improved academic grades, with a deep desire for all pupils to be able to compete with their peers nationally in line with ‘aspiration – ready to take on the world’. As part of their ‘six-year journey’, all pupils experience cultural visits that include annual trips to a University, to London, to the seaside and to the Peak District.

Beyond the classroom, Farhan has introduced a Sports Academy, Morning Mastery and help with the local food bank and homelessness projects.
